A Georgia House resolution formally commends Karen Ramsey, Deputy Director of Gwinnett Housing Corporation, for her work on housing and home repair programs for Gwinnett County residents.

In plain language

This is a ceremonial resolution from the Georgia House of Representatives honoring Karen Ramsey for her service as Deputy Director of the Gwinnett Housing Corporation (GHC). It does not change any Georgia law; instead it recognizes her work since joining GHC in 2022, including launching the Homeowner Resource Center, the Healthy Homes Production Program, and the Older Adults Home Modification Program. The resolution directs the Clerk of the House of Representatives to prepare a copy of the resolution for distribution to Ramsey, so she has a formal record of the House's recognition. It contains no funding, penalties, or regulatory changes; it is purely an expression of praise and appreciation from the legislature.
